Tucker went 2-for-3 with a double, run, two RBI and a stolen base in a 4-3 win against the Mariners on Monday.
EDGE Analysis
Tucker provided a sacrifice fly in the first-inning, double in the third and RBI single followed by a swipe of second and a run in the eighth. The outfielder now has four multi-hit games out of five total since returning from the COVID IL and is a combined 9-for-20 with a double and triple in the span, while the theft was his 12th of the season -- only two swipes shy of his career total entering 2021.

Tucker (illness) was activated from the COVID-19 injured list Tuesday, Brian McTaggart of MLB.com reports.
EDGE Analysis
Tucker has been on the COVID-19 injured list since Aug. 14, and the outfielder confirmed Tuesday that he tested positive for the virus, per Danielle Lerner of the Houston Chronicle. While he rejoins the active roster Tuesday, it's seems very possible that the outfielder is still not quite 100 percent, as he's out of the lineup against right-hander Brady Singer.

Manager Dusty Baker said Tucker (COVID-19 injured list) will report to the ballpark Tuesday to be evaluated and determine whether he'll require a rehab assignment before being reinstated, Danielle Lerner of the Houston Chronicle reports.
EDGE Analysis
Baker previously said he expected the outfielder to be activated from the COVID-19 IL midweek, and that should come to fruition if a rehab assignment isn't necessary. Tucker hasn't seen game action since Aug. 13 and hasn't been able to work out fully while away from the team, so it's not a guarantee he's immediately cleared to rejoin the big-league lineup.

Astros manager Dusty Baker said Sunday that he expects Tucker to return from the COVID-19 injured list "hopefully midweek," Chandler Rome of the Houston Chronicle reports.
EDGE Analysis
Beyond acknowledging that Tucker is feeling fine, Baker hasn't offered up many specifics regarding the outfielder's health since he was placed on the COVID-19-related injured list Aug. 14. Baker's prediction of a mid-week return for Tucker perhaps hints that the 23-year-old will ramp up his on-field activities Monday and Tuesday before potentially drawing back into the Houston lineup for Wednesday's series finale versus the Royals. Tucker had posted a .917 OPS in 24 games since the All-Star break before being deactivated.

Tucker went 1-for-4 with a grand slam in Friday's 4-1 win over the Angels.
EDGE Analysis
The Astros were held scoreless in eight of the game's nine frames, but Tucker ensured that the team still gained a victory by crushing a grand slam to right field in the fourth inning. The long ball furthered what has been a breakout season for the 24-year-old, who is slashing .272/.334/.519 with 22 home runs, 71 RBI and 11 stolen bases overall. He is one of only 11 players leaguewide with at least 20 homers and at least 10 thefts.

Tucker went 2-for-3 with a two-run home run, an additional RBI and a walk in Wednesday's loss against the Dodgers.
EDGE Analysis
Tucker took Kenley Jansen deep in the ninth inning for his 21st long ball of the campaign, but it wasn't enough to spark a late comeback for Houston. The slugging outfielder has hits in all but one of his last nine games, going deep thrice and slashing an impressive .324/.410/.676 during that nine-game span.
